After 5 years from their last studio album and after John Frusciante second departure, Red Hot Chili Peppers are back again with the new full length "I’m with You". It's their first work with new young and talented lead guitarist Josh Klinghoffer; the album was recorded at Cello Studios and East West Studios in Los Angeles, California, and Shangri La Studio in Malibu, California between September 2010 and March 2011. The band has already planned a tour for 2011 in support of their new release: it will start from South America and will touch all the most important countries in Europe until December this year, and more dates for the rest of the world are to be planned soon for all 2012.
